Output ddab63fb8a2fd7a11bc88e7475e27d2ba970ebcef67e73bd519ef997c545aa2e:0

value
143402991
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56ebbbec5ebd8b6011edbaa2b879c0c412da2512 OP_EQUALVERIFY OP_CHECKSIG
address
18vbWb7TAQYsWCcVSE5q9ERnS1fYq6c36Y
transaction
ddab63fb8a2fd7a11bc88e7475e27d2ba970ebcef67e73bd519ef997c545aa2e
spent
true